KTM 'very confident' after Austria outing

– Incoming MotoGP manufacturer KTM says it is "very confident" after participating in its first group test session at the Red Bull Ring this week.KTM has been ramping up its preparations ahead of its debut in Valencia, prior to a full 2017 campaign, with test rider Mika Kallio setting a time within two seconds of pace setter Andrea Iannone.KTM's Motorsports Director Pit Beirer expressed his optimism regarding KTM's pace, having had the chance to measure itself directly against its future rivals."Naturally we're somewhat slower than the absolute top guys at this point, but the difference is not dramatic and we can see where we have to improve," he said."The...
